About Pension Law in Albania

Retirement pensions in Albania are regulated by the Law on Social Insurance. This law ensures that individuals who have reached the legal retirement age are entitled to receive a pension to support themselves in their old age. The pension system in Albania is designed to provide financial security to retirees and their dependents.

Why You May Need a Lawyer

You may need a lawyer for pension-related issues in Albania if you are facing difficulties with your pension application, disputes over the amount of pension you are entitled to receive, or if you need assistance with pension fund management. A lawyer can also help you navigate the complex legal requirements and procedures related to pension claims.

Local Laws Overview

In Albania, the retirement age varies depending on the type of work and the year the individual was born. The minimum retirement age is currently 62 for men and 58 for women. To be eligible for a pension, individuals must have contributed to the social insurance system for a certain number of years. The amount of pension received is calculated based on the individual's contribution history and other factors.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. How do I apply for a pension in Albania?

To apply for a pension in Albania, you need to submit an application to the local social insurance office along with the necessary documentation, such as proof of age, employment history, and contribution records.

2. What is the retirement age in Albania?

The retirement age in Albania varies depending on factors such as gender, type of work, and year of birth. The minimum retirement age is 62 for men and 58 for women.

3. Can I receive a pension if I have not contributed to the social insurance system?

To be eligible for a pension in Albania, you need to have contributed to the social insurance system for a certain number of years. If you have not contributed, you may not be eligible for a pension unless you meet specific criteria.

4. What types of pensions are available in Albania?

In Albania, there are several types of pensions, including old-age pension, disability pension, survivor's pension, and special pensions for specific groups of individuals.

5. How is the amount of pension calculated in Albania?

The amount of pension received in Albania is calculated based on the individual's contribution history, average salary, and other factors specified in the Law on Social Insurance.

6. Can I appeal a decision regarding my pension application?

If you disagree with a decision regarding your pension application, you have the right to appeal the decision within a specified timeframe. It is advisable to seek legal assistance to navigate the appeals process.

7. Are pensions taxed in Albania?

Pensions in Albania are subject to taxation based on the individual's income level. The tax rates may vary depending on the amount of pension received.

8. What happens if I do not meet the eligibility requirements for a pension?

If you do not meet the eligibility requirements for a pension in Albania, you may be able to apply for social assistance benefits or other forms of financial support provided by the government.

9. Can I receive a pension if I have worked abroad?

If you have worked abroad and contributed to the social insurance system of another country, you may be eligible to receive a pension based on the total contribution period from both Albania and the foreign country.

10. How can a lawyer help me with my pension-related issues?

A lawyer can assist you with various pension-related issues, such as filing a pension application, appealing a decision, resolving disputes, and ensuring that your rights are protected throughout the pension claiming process.
